Optical packet switching and buffering by using all-optical signal processing methods 总被引:3,自引:0,他引:3
Dorren H.J.S. Hill M.T. Liu Y. Calabretta N. Srivatsa A. Huijskens F.M. de Waardt H. Khoe G.D. 《Lightwave Technology, Journal of》2003,21(1):2-12
We present a 1 /spl times/ 2 all-optical packet switch. All the processing of the header information is carried out in the optical domain. The optical headers are recognized by employing the two-pulse correlation principle in a semiconductor laser amplifier in loop optical mirror (SLALOM) configuration. The processed header information is stored in an optical flip-flop memory that is based on a symmetric configuration of two coupled lasers. The optical flip-flop memory drives a wavelength routing switch that is based on cross-gain modulation in a semiconductor optical amplifier. We also present an alternative optical packet routing concept that can be used for all-optical buffering of data packets. In this case, an optical threshold function that is based on a asymmetric configuration of two coupled lasers is used to drive a wavelength routing switch. Experimental results are presented for both the 1 /spl times/ 2 optical packet switch and the optical buffer switch. 相似文献

Boyraz O. Lou J.W. Ahn K.H. Liang Y. Xia T.I. Yuan-Hua Kao Islam M.N. 《Lightwave Technology, Journal of》1999,17(6):998-1010
Ultrafast processing of packets is demonstrated and the performance analyzed for the off-ramp portion of an all-optical access node. The off-ramp consists of synchronized fiber lasers driving an all-optical header processor that includes nonlinear optical loop mirrors (NOLM), electrooptic router, and demultiplexer in the form of a two-wavelength NOLM. We achieve switching contrasts of 10:1 for the header processor and demultiplexer with switching energies of 10 pJ and 1 pJ, respectively. Also, a proposed measurement technique to obtain eye diagrams is used to analyze the all-optical header processor using the synchronized lasers. Using this technique, we obtain an eye diagram with a Q value of 7.1±0.36, which corresponds to a worst case BER value of 8.8×10-12 for a 95% confidence level. Finally, simulation models are used to verify and compare the experimental results, and we find good agreement. We also use the model to study the various causes for the degradation of the Q value through our system 相似文献

All-Optical-Packet Header and Payload Separation for Unslotted Optical-Packet-Switched Networks 总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1
Wei Ji Min Zhang Peida Ye 《Lightwave Technology, Journal of》2007,25(3):703-709
A novel all-optical header and payload separation technique that can be utilized in unslotted optical-packet-switched networks is proposed. The technique uses two modified terahertz optical asynchronous demultiplexers: One is for packet header extraction with differential modulation scheme, and the other performs a simple XOR operation between the packet and its self-derived header to get the separated payload. The main virtue of this system is simple structure and low-power consumption. Through numerical simulations, the operating characteristics of the scheme are illustrated. In addition, the parameters of the system are discussed and designed to optimize the performance of the scheme. 相似文献

Klonidis D. Politi C.T. Nejabati R. O'Mahony M.J. Simeonidou D. 《Lightwave Technology, Journal of》2005,23(10):2914-2925
This paper presents the results of the optical packet switched network (OPSnet) project, which investigated the design of an asynchronous optical packet switch suitable for the core of an optical transport network (OTN). The requirements for the switch were to control and route variable-length packets transmitted at bit rates beyond 100 Gbit/s. The subsystems and techniques used are analyzed and presented. Fast header encoding and passive decoding is based on the differential phase-shift keying (DPSK) method. The dual-pump four-wave mixing (d-p FWM) wavelength-conversion technique, in combination with an arrayed waveguide grating (AWG), is utilized for packet switching. An advanced and fully controllable mechanism for the packet-switch control is presented, which is implemented on field programmable gate array (FPGA) technology. The control wavelength is generated using a tunable laser, the actual wavelength and new header values are provided utilizing fast header recognition and look-up tables. The integration of the subsystems is discussed, and the results of a four-output port asynchronous packet-switch demonstrator operating at 40 Gbit/s are presented. Finally, the switch limitations are examined and design issues are discussed. 相似文献

Optical signal processing based on self-induced polarization rotation in a semiconductor optical amplifier 总被引:3,自引:0,他引:3
Calabretta N. Liu Y. Huijskens F.M. Hill M.T. de Waardt H. Khoe G.D. Dorren H.J.S. 《Lightwave Technology, Journal of》2004,22(2):372-381
We demonstrate novel optical signal processing functions based on self-induced nonlinear polarization rotation in a semiconductor optical amplifier (SOA). Numerical and experimental results are presented, which demonstrate that a nonlinear polarization switch can be employed to achieve all-optical logic. We demonstrate an all-optical header processing system, an all-optical seed pulse generator for packet synchronization, and an all-optical arbiter that can be employed for optical buffering at a bit rate of 10 Gb/s. Experimental results indicate that optical signal processing functions based on self-polarization rotation have a higher extinction ratio and a lower power operation compared with similar functions based on self-phase modulation. 相似文献
